Description

A kind of semi-rigid bearing of automobile steering system
Technical field
This utility model relates to a kind of bearing, specifically a kind of semi-rigid bearing of automobile steering system.
Background technology
Steering is used for changing or keep a series of devices of running car or reverse direction to be called automobile steering system (steeringsystem).The function of automobile steering system is exactly the travel direction controlling automobile according to the wish of driver.Automobile steering system is most important to the driving safety of automobile, and therefore the part of automobile steering system is referred to as security personnel's part.
Automobile steering pipe column system bearing works in gapless state for a long time, turn to mandrel to be subject to axially, radial force load time, product bearing after mounting does not have to be had axially, radially have feel to move phenomenon, if automobile steering pipe column system becomes common radial ball bearing by semi-rigid design bearing, catching phenomenon can be occurred or have gap after client's assembling, driver has noise in vehicle traveling process to be occurred, steering wheel feel has unusual fluctuation.
Utility model content
The purpose of this utility model is in that to provide a kind of semi-rigid bearing of automobile steering system, with the problem solving to propose in above-mentioned background technology.
For achieving the above object, this utility model provides following technical scheme:
A kind of semi-rigid bearing of automobile steering system, including clamshell, rubber bushing, inner ring, steel ball and outer ring, described outer ring is arranged on the inner side of clamshell, and rubber bushing is closely set between outer ring inside and outside wall and the inwall of clamshell, the inner side of described outer ring arranges inner ring, several steel balls between outer ring and inner ring.
As further program of the utility model: arrange retainer between described outer ring and inner ring, and several steel balls are arranged on retainer.
As further program of the utility model: the inwall of described outer ring and be all correspondingly arranged arc raceway on the outer wall of inner ring, it is used for encasing steel ball part.
Compared with prior art, the beneficial effects of the utility model are: this utility model by overlapping a rubber bushing on the outer wall of outer ring, the method being fixedly installed a case outside rubber bushing, form semi-rigid bearing arrangement, axial, the radial rigidity that make semi-rigid bearing can be controlled in and need in scope, and work is in gapless state.The bearing rotary moment of this practicality is controlled under certain regulation of mental activities state so that bearing rotary moment of torsion reaches instructions for use, meets automobile under various duties, steering low noise, steering wheel feel gapless, smooth rotation, without unusual fluctuation phenomenon.This utility structure is simple, and production efficiency is high, steady quality, and bearing requires low with tubing string shell with mandrel quality of fit, and assembling adaptability is good, and this practicality is conducive to large-scale production, and it is reliable, convenient to use, and can improve production automobile steering system product stability.

Detailed description of the invention
Below in conjunction with the accompanying drawing in this utility model embodiment, the technical scheme in this utility model embodiment is clearly and completely described, it is clear that described embodiment is only a part of embodiment of this utility model, rather than whole embodiments.Based on the embodiment in this utility model, the every other embodiment that those of ordinary skill in the art obtain under not making creative work premise, broadly fall into the scope of this utility model protection.
Refer to Fig. 1, in this utility model embodiment, a kind of semi-rigid bearing of automobile steering system, including clamshell 1, rubber bushing 2, inner ring 3, steel ball 4, retainer 5 and outer ring 6, described outer ring 6 is arranged on the inner side of clamshell 1, and rubber bushing 2 is closely set between the inwall of outer ring 6 inside and outside wall and clamshell 1, utilize the character of rubber bushing 2, it is ensured that work is in gapless state.
The inner side of described outer ring 6 arranges inner ring 3, several steel balls 4 between outer ring 6 and inner ring 3, and retainer 5 is set between outer ring 6 and inner ring 3, and several steel balls 4 are arranged on retainer 5, the distance between steel ball 4 is ensured by retainer 5, several steel balls 4 are made to be evenly distributed between outer ring 6 and inner ring 3, it is to avoid steel ball 4 is run.
The inwall of described outer ring 6 and the outer wall of inner ring 3 are all correspondingly arranged arc raceway, are used for encasing steel ball part.
This utility model by overlapping a rubber bushing 2 on the outer wall of outer ring 6, the method being fixedly installed a case 1 outside rubber bushing 2, forming semi-rigid bearing so that axial, the radial rigidity of semi-rigid bearing can be controlled in and need in scope, work is in gapless state.The bearing rotary moment of this practicality is controlled under certain regulation of mental activities state so that bearing rotary moment of torsion reaches instructions for use, meets automobile under various duties, steering low noise, steering wheel feel gapless, smooth rotation, without unusual fluctuation phenomenon.
